Al-Kahina (The Sorceress)
Al-kahina (The Sorceress)
Legends speak of a beauty that can
steal a men’s souls, rendering him will-less…
This titian haired minx
with liquid amber eyes,
undulating hips,
riotously intoxicating scent,
and honey covered lips,
carries herself as if
no one else exists.
When she dances
it is like a forbidden magic,
her abdomen rolls
as the ornamented dangle
of the jewel therein glints,
a sheen of perspiration
covers her body till it glistens.
Her breasts Rise and fall
as the rhythm carries her on,
she surges forward then back,
every swell of her curvaceous
body is a sinful attack.
Oblivious of the lascivious audience,
her serpentine movements
hypnotize and enthrall.
Her influence affects them all
like the flower of the poppy;
it’s smoke cannot be captured,
only enjoyed as they float aloft
for a moment enraptured,
before it comes to an abrupt halt.
